Analysis

In 2025, cooling and heating degree days - cities and fuas — cooling degree in Vannes stood at 53.59 % change on previous year.

Compared with earlier readings it is up 189.8% on the previous year and up 221.9% over ten years.

Over the whole period, cooling and heating degree days - cities and fuas — cooling degree in Vannes peaked at 648.79 % change on previous year in 2003 and was at its lowest, -91.49 % change on previous year, in 1977.

Vannes ranks 12th of 1306 regions on this measure, in the top 10%.

The series is highly variable year to year, so single readings are best treated with caution.
